跟我一起学extjs5(07--继承自定义一个控件)
Extjs的开发都可以遵循OOP的原则,其对类的封装也很完善了。自定义一个控件最简单的办法就是继承一个已有的控件。根据上一节的需要,我做了一个Button的子类。首先根据目录结构,在app目录下建立一个ux目录,将自定义控件都放在这个目录下。在ux目录下建立一个文件ButtonTransparent.js。
...
分类:
Web开发 时间:
2014-07-02 06:55:49
收藏:
0 评论:
0 赞:
0 阅读:
426
当一个project刚从git server端clone下来并open后,也许你会发现在Android Studio的右下角看不到当前是哪个branch的信息,如下图:
原因分析:不显示的原因是因为你当前的Android Studio默认版本控制工具不是Git,只要设置成Git就可以了,设置的具体方式在这边篇文章中已经讲了Android
Studio右键选项中没有Git?
设置完成...
分类:
移动平台 时间:
2014-07-02 08:03:58
收藏:
0 评论:
0 赞:
0 阅读:
650
一 Reference 和指针的区别
虽然使用引用(reference)和指针都可间接访问另一个值,但它们之间有两个重要区别。第一个区别在于引用总是指向某个对象:定义引用时没有初始化是错误的。第二个重要区别则是赋值行为的差异:给引用赋值修改的是该引用所关联的对象的值,而并不是使引用与另一个对象关联。引用一经初始化,就始终指向同一个特定对象(这就是为什么引用必须在定义时初始化的原因)。...
分类:
其他 时间:
2014-07-02 06:57:01
收藏:
0 评论:
0 赞:
0 阅读:
294
这两个函数的作用是把字符串的大写字母和小写字母进行转换。如:
$side = uc $attrs[0]; 把attrs[0]转换成大写,然后给side变量赋值。
$gender = lc $attrs[1]; 把attrs[1]转换成小写,然后给gender赋值。
注意:
两个函数都是把转换之后的字符串作为返回的值 。uc是大写,表示upper convert,lc是小写,表示...
分类:
其他 时间:
2014-07-02 06:56:22
收藏:
0 评论:
0 赞:
0 阅读:
688
题目:输入某二叉树的前序遍历和中序遍历的结果,请重建出该二叉树。...
分类:
其他 时间:
2014-07-02 08:57:57
收藏:
0 评论:
0 赞:
0 阅读:
273
针对Android Studio的系列文章,都是一个小问题为一篇,并没有整理到一起,主要是方便大家根据自己的需要来查找,同时为了便于大家理解,都会直接上图。
我这里使用的版本控制工具是git,因为git是分布式的,dev们可以在local repo任意创建自己的branch,所以这个时候就涉及到了branch的切换问题。
用Git bash去切换相信大家都会,一行命令行搞定的问题。而在Andr...
分类:
移动平台 时间:
2014-07-02 09:29:14
收藏:
0 评论:
0 赞:
0 阅读:
464
总认为自己弄明白了js中this的含义,this总是指向调用方法的对象,作为方法调用,那么this就是指实例化的对象。但前几天自己写脚本却遇到了一个很奇怪的问题。
代码如下:
//内部对象AutoCompleteInner
function AutoCompleteInner(transformResultInner)
{
if(transfo...
分类:
Web开发 时间:
2014-07-02 09:28:41
收藏:
0 评论:
0 赞:
0 阅读:
291
javascript中的所有函数的参数传递都是按照值传递的,做了下面测试:
function addTen(num){
num +=10;
return num;
}
var count = 20;
var result = addTen(count);
alert(cont); //20
alert(result); //30 好吧,上面只是做了基本类型的传递,再做个引用类型...
分类:
编程语言 时间:
2014-07-02 09:46:48
收藏:
0 评论:
0 赞:
0 阅读:
322
//螺旋输出1-25
public class Sequence {
public static void main(String[] args) {
int n = 5;
// 0:向右,1:向下,2:向左,3:向上
int direction = 0;
// 行,列
int row = 0, col = 0;
int num = 0;
int[] array = new ...
分类:
其他 时间:
2014-07-02 09:46:11
收藏:
0 评论:
0 赞:
0 阅读:
358
用NSXMLParser解析XML文件过程:
1 创建NSXMLParser实例,并传入从服务器接收XML数据。
2 定义解析器代理
3 解析器解析。
4 通过解析代理方法完成XML数据的解析。
#pragma mark 加载xml
- (void)loadXML
{
//获取网络数据。
NSLog(@"load xml");
//从web服务器加载...
分类:
移动平台 时间:
2014-07-02 07:19:46
收藏:
0 评论:
0 赞:
0 阅读:
374
单件模式确保一个类只有一个实例,并提供一个全局访问点。
适用于资源敏感的场景。
实现:
//经典实现方式,但是在多线程环境下就会出问题,
//可能连个线程同时进入了uniqueInstance==null那条控制路径
public class Singletion
{
private static Singletion uniqueInstance;
...
分类:
其他 时间:
2014-07-02 09:53:14
收藏:
0 评论:
0 赞:
0 阅读:
271
crm2013javascript编程新增的方法...
分类:
编程语言 时间:
2014-07-02 09:52:30
收藏:
0 评论:
0 赞:
0 阅读:
549
首先添加Core Location框架,可以通过该框架中包含的类,获取设备的地理位置.
使用位置服务时,需要添加coreLocation.framework
#impart
注意事项:
1.使用地图服务时,会消耗更多的设备电量.因此,在获取到设备的位置后,应该停止定位以节省点亮
2.将位置服务设置为全局变量...
分类:
其他 时间:
2014-07-02 08:02:43
收藏:
0 评论:
0 赞:
0 阅读:
351
1.背景 项目需要,用python实现了将字典内容存入本地的mysql数据库。比如说有个字典dic={"a":"b","c":"d"},存入数据库效果图如下:2.代码 '''
Insert items into database
@author: hakuri
'''
import MySQLdb
def InsertData(TableName,dic):
try:
...
分类:
数据库技术 时间:
2014-07-02 08:36:55
收藏:
0 评论:
0 赞:
0 阅读:
890
java.lang.OutOfMemoryError解决办法
1.在适当的时候适当的地点回收内存
2.使用BitmapFactory.Options对图片进行压缩
3.优化代码结构...
分类:
其他 时间:
2014-07-02 08:36:11
收藏:
0 评论:
0 赞:
0 阅读:
255
在工作中经常用到select,checkbox,radio,今天有点空闲就整理一下,免得以后用的时候还要重新找。
操作select下拉框
—— 获取值或选中项:
1, $("#select_id").change(function(){//code...}); //为Select添加事件,当选择其中一项时触发
2,var checkValue=$("#select_id").val(...
分类:
Web开发 时间:
2014-07-02 08:56:35
收藏:
0 评论:
0 赞:
0 阅读:
313
ngx_lua将lua嵌入到nginx,让nginx执行lua脚本,高并发,非阻塞的处理各种请求。
url请求nginx服务器,然后lua查询redis,返回json数据。...
分类:
其他 时间:
2014-07-02 09:28:04
收藏:
0 评论:
0 赞:
0 阅读:
410
1.
ATA接口的三种数据传输方式
(1)PIO(Programmable
Input-Output)传输,可以分为PIO寄存器传输和PIO数据传输。PIO寄存器传输主要用于对ATA设备中的寄存器进行读写。读写的数据位数为8位DD[7:0]。ATA主机控制器根据所要读写的寄存器地址设置CS0_、CS1_、DA[2:0]地址信号,同时将DIOW_或DIOR_设为有效,ATA...
分类:
其他 时间:
2014-07-02 09:27:23
收藏:
0 评论:
0 赞:
0 阅读:
858
内外朝臣尽紫袍,何人肯与朕分劳。玉杯饮尽千家血,银烛烧残百姓膏。天泪落时人泪落,歌声高处哭声高。平时漫说君恩重,辜负君恩是尔曹。...
分类:
其他 时间:
2014-07-02 07:04:58
收藏:
0 评论:
0 赞:
0 阅读:
289
/*
本文章由 莫灰灰 编写,转载请注明出处。
作者:莫灰灰 邮箱: minzhenfei@163.com
*/
1. 漏洞描述
在处理DIAG设备的ioctl系统调用参数时,一些未经验证的引用自用户层的不可信指针被使用了。对于本地安装的应用程序来说,可以使用这个漏洞来实施拒绝服务攻击,或者在内核下执行任意代码。
2. 漏洞分析
} else if ...
分类:
移动平台 时间:
2014-07-02 07:04:20
收藏:
0 评论:
0 赞:
0 阅读:
439